ai-coding是這篇文章討論的核心

AI編碼代理革命:當API理解力突破極限,自主開發不再是夢想
AI編碼代理正在重塑軟體開發的未來,從API理解到自動生成程式碼,整個流程即將迎來全面自動化。



快速精華

💡 核心結論

AI編碼代理正從”ivity assistant”進化為”autonomous developer”,能瀏覽API文檔、理解上下文並生成可執行的整合程式碼,實現從需求分析到部署的全自動化開發流程。

📊 關鍵數據 (2027-2030預測)

  • 全球AI代碼工具市場從2023年的48億美元,到2030年將達到262億美元(CAGR 27.1%)
  • AI相關軟硬體市場在2027年將達到7800-9900億美元規模
  • Gartner預測:到2028年,33%的企業軟體將包含agentic AI,會從2024年的<1%飆升
  • GitHub Copilot累積使用者達2000萬(2025年7月),付費使用者130萬,年增長率400%
  • 實證研究顯示:開發者使用GitHub Copilot完成任務速度快55%,某些編程任務快51%

🛠️ 行動指南

  1. 立即開始使用GitHub Copilot或Cursor等AI編碼工具,累積實際使用經驗
  2. 深入了解API文檔的標準結構(Swagger/OpenAPI),這將成為AI代理的”通用語言”
  3. 建立內部AI編碼規範,確保AI生成的程式碼符合團隊編碼標準
  4. 投資於API設計最佳實踐,讓API更容易被AI理解和消費
  5. 關注OpenAI、Anthropic等 Companies 的agent SDK演進,提前布局agentic架構

⚠️ 風險預警

  • AI生成的程式碼可能包含安全漏洞,必須加強程式碼審查流程
  • 過度依賴AI可能導致開發者基礎技能退化
  • API授權與消費限制需要重新設計,防止AI代理意外造成服務癱瘓
  • 知識產權問題:AI training data 包含開源程式碼,企業需關注授權合规性
  • AI agent的自主性越高,錯誤傳播的影響範圍越廣

AI編碼代理革命:當API理解力突破極限

我最近在測試一個能直接讀取 Stripe API 文檔並生成完整付款整合程式碼的工具時,突然意識到:我們正站在軟體開發歷史的分水嶺上。過去需要開發者花費數小時甚至數天來理解的API細節、Authentication流程、錯誤處理機制,現在一個AI代理在幾秒鐘內就能搞定。這不仅仅是輔助工具,這是真正意義上的自主開發。

根據市場研究,AI代碼生成工具市場正經歷爆炸性成長。從Verified Market Research的數據來看,市場規模將從2024年的15億美元飆升到2033年的112億美元,年複合成長率高達26.1%。而PR Newswire的更詳細報告指出,全球AI代碼生成工具市場在2023年估值為48.6億美元,到2030年將達到262億美元。這意味著什麼?這意味著在未來6年內,市場將擴大超過5倍。

但真正讓我震惊的是Bain & Company最新發表的報告。他們預測AI相關硬體和軟體市場將在2027年達到7800億到9900億美元的年規模,年成長率介於40%到55%之間。當你把AI編碼代理放在這個大背景下看,就會明白為什麼現在所有大廠都在疯狂投入:Microsoft Copilot、GitHub Copilot、OpenAI的Codex、Anthropic的Claude Code,還有無數新創公司如Cursor、Windsurf都在爭奪這個即將爆發的市場。

AI代碼生成市場規模預測圖 (2023-2030) 這張折線圖顯示AI代碼生成工具市場的爆炸性成長趨勢。從2023年的約50億美元開始,逐年上升至2030年的超過260億美元,CAGR達到27.1%。圖表以霓虹色調體現未來科技感。 2023 2024 2025 2026 2027 2028 2029 2030 $300億 $200億 $100億 $50億 $0 資料來源:PR Newswire, Verified Market Research

但問題來了:為什麼API的理解和自動化變得這麼關鍵?

技術解密:AI如何真正理解並調用API

觀察GitHub Copilot的演進軌跡,你會發現一個關鍵轉變:從最初的”行內建議”到現在的”代理式編程”(agentic coding)。根據GitHub Next的研究人員Dr. Eirini Kalliamvakou的長期追蹤,AI工具正從被動輔助轉向主動理解開發意圖。

這裡的技術突破在於”上下文理解”。傳統的AI編碼工具只能在單一檔案內提供建議,而新一代的AI編碼代理能:

  1. 瀏覽多個API文檔文件 – 同時讀取OpenAPI/Swagger文件、README、程式碼範例
  2. 理解業務邏輯 – 不僅僅是語法,更能理解API的設計意圖和使用場景
  3. 自動生成整合程式碼 – 從Authentication到錯誤處理,一鍵生成完整代碼
  4. 自我修正 – 當API版本更新或返回錯誤時,能自動調整代碼
AI編碼代理自動化開發流程對比圖 左側顯示傳統開發流程:需求分析、API研究、手動編碼、測試、部署 – 每個環節都需要人力介入且存在斷層。右側顯示AI代理流程:需求輸入後,AI直接瀏覽API文檔並生成完整可部署程式碼,實現端到端自動化。箭頭顯示效率提升幅度。 傳統开发流程 AI代理流程 需求分析 (人工) API文檔研究 (人工) 手動編碼 (長時間) 測試除錯 (反覆) 部署 (手動) 需求輸入 自動瀏覽API文檔 一站式生成代碼 自動測試驗證 一鍵部署 傳統:每個環節都需要人力介入,流程斷層多 AI代理:端到端自動化,效率提升50%以上

作為一個資深全端工程師,我觀察到這個轉變的關鍵在於”上下文長度”和”工具使用”能力的突破。Claude 3.5、GPT-4o等模型現在能處理數十萬字的上下文,足以裝下整個API文檔庫。加上function calling能力,AI不再只能建議下一行程式碼,而是能真正調用工具、執行測試、迭代改進。

但真正讓我感到震撼的是實測數據:根據Microsoft Research發表在ACM會議論文集的研究,招聘來的開發者在使用GitHub Copilot的情況下,完成建立HTTP伺服器的JavaScript任務快了55.8%。這個數字不是勞動效率提升,而是根本性地改變了開發工作的本質。

專家見解: GitHub自己的研究發現,開發者在某些特定任務上編程速度快51%。然而,並非所有任務都等比例受益 – 重複性高的模板化程式碼 gains 最大,需要深度業務邏輯創新時,AI的幫助相對有限。這暗示了未來開發者的角色將更偏向”架構設計師”和”業務邏輯專家”而非”鍵盤打字員”。

市場爆炸性增長:2025-2030年的數據 Thermometer

當談到AI編碼代理的市場規模,你不能只看單一數據源。讓我為你整合多個權威機構的預測,畫出完整的市場地圖。

首先,從Bottom-up的角度看AI代碼生成工具:

  • Grand View Research針對”Generative AI in Coding Market”的分析報告涵蓋2023到2030年,提供了完整的操作分類(code generation, code enhancement, language translation, code reviews)
  • MarketsandMarkets預估AI code tools市場規模為$4.8 billion(2023),CAGR 23.2%到2032
  • Mordor Intelligence則估計市場2025年為$73.7億,到2030年達到$239.7億,CAGR 26.6%
  • Verified Market Research給出從15億到112.2億美元的範圍
  • Data Insights Market預測到2033年達到$220億

雖然數字有所不同,但共識非常明確:年複合成長率介於23%到35%之間,市場規模在6-10年內將放大5-10倍。這是一個典型的”Dip”市場 – 早期進入者將獲得不成比例的高回報。

現在,從Top-down的角度看更大的AI市場:

  • Gartner預測AI軟體支出將從2022年的1240億美元飆升到2027年的2979億美元(CAGR 19.1%)
  • Bain & Company則更樂觀,認為AI相關硬體和軟體市場將在2027年達到7800-9900億美元

AI編碼代理在其中的佔比?根據GitHub Copilot的成長曲線 – 從2021年預覽到2025年累積2000萬使用者 – 以及 companies 如 Microsoft 將 Copilot嵌入所有產品線的戰略,編碼工具將是AI軟體市場增長的主要引擎之一。

我們來計算一個benchmark:如果AI軟體市場在2027年達到3000億美元,而編碼工具佔其中10-15%,那麼單單AI編碼代理就能創造300-450億美元的市場規模。這還沒有計算相關的雲端運算、API服務、訓練資料等生態價值。

Pro Tip: 市場成長的驅動因素不僅僅是技術進步。DevOps和CI/CD的普及降低了AI編碼工具的部署門檻;雲端廠商提供免費額度讓开发者免費試用;IDE插件生態使得AI編程變成”按需激活”而不是”額外購買”。這些因素共同推動了市場的快速擴張。

理解了市場規模後,我們來看看真正 driving 增長的動力:開發者生產力的實證數據。

開發者生產力實證:51%提速背後的真相

數字遊戲每個公司都會玩,但真正有價的是嚴格的實證研究。GitHub Copilot 作為市場上最成熟的AI編碼工具,我們有相對豐富的研究數據可以參考。

根據GitHub自己發表的量化研究,開發者在使用Copilot的情況下:

  • 在特定任務上編程速度快51%
  • 任務完成速度快55%(Microsoft Research)
  • 有研究報告指出高達55.8%的改進
  • 另有研究顯示平均生產力提升26%

為什麼數字有差異?不同的研究設置了不同的實驗條件:

  • 任務複雜度:重複性任務受益最大,複雜的 algorithmic 問題受益較少
  • 使用者熟練度:已經熟悉AI工具的使用者效率提升更高
  • 時間跨度:短期實驗可能低估,長期使用帶來學習曲線效應

最可信的是GitHub自己的長期研究:他們分析了NAV IT這個大型公共部門敏捷組織的26,317個獨特提交,涵蓋703個GitHub倉庫的兩年period。結果顯示:使用Copilot的開發者提交活動增加了26%,且這種效應在長期內保持穩定。這意味著AI工具不是暫時的”新鮮感效應”,而是真正的生產力提升。

但生產力提升的代價是什麼?研究者也注意到潛在的問題:

  1. 程式碼審查負擔:AI生成的程式碼可能有隱藏的安全漏洞或性能問題
  2. 技能萎縮:過度依賴AI可能導致開發者基礎能力退化
  3. Debugging挑戰:當AI生成的程式碼出錯時,追蹤問題根源更困難
GitHub Copilot生產力提升數據對比 多個獨立研究對GitHub Copilot效率提升的數據匯總,顯示不同研究條件下提升幅度從26%到55.8%不等。最高數據來自Microsoft Research的controlled experiment,GitHub自己的長期研究報告26%提升。 生產力提升百分比對比 Microsoft Research 55.8% GitHub自己的實驗 55% 特定任務研究 51% GitHub長期研究 26%

專家見解: 生產力提升並非均勻分佈。根據GitHub Next團隊的深度訪談,最大的收益來自於”消除摩擦” – 那些開發者原本需要停下來查文檔、搜尋範例、debug語法的時刻。AI代理通過提供即時、_context-aware_的建議,減少了這些認知切換。這意味著工作流程的流暢度提升比絕對編程速度更重要。

2028未來衝擊:agentic AI將覆蓋33%企業軟體

前面提到的數據都是2025-2030年的預測。但真正的轉折點會更早到来。根據Gartner 2024年的預測,到2028年,33%的企業軟體應用將包含agentic AI,相對於2024年的<1%。這不是線性增長,這是指數爆炸。

什麼是agentic AI?簡單說,就是能”自主”完成多步驟任務的AI系統,而不是單次提示-回應模式。AI編碼代理正是agentic AI的典型代表:

  • 自主行動:能Active瀏覽API文件、訪問開發者論壇、搜尋解决方案
  • 目標導向:理解”實現支付功能”等高层目標,自主分解子任務
  • 持續學習:從每次API呼叫的成功和失敗中學習改進

Capgemini的研究報告詳細闡述了agentic AI powered by integration的趨勢:AI代理將不僅僅是工具,而是成為數字工作者(digital workers)的新形态,能夠自主決定何時、如何使用API來完成業務流程。

這對軟體開發意味著什麼?

  1. 開發者角色的重新定義:從”coder”轉向”solution architect”和”AI economist”
  2. API設計成為核心競爭力:API必須設計得對AI和人類都友好
  3. 軟體架構師更關鍵:需要系統level thinking,確保AI能在正確的上下文中做出正確決策
  4. 安全和治理是重中之重:AI代理的自主性越高,潛在風險越大

作為一個全端工程師,我觀察到 grandes lignes 的變化:

  • 前端變得更複雜:AI代理會自動生成大量前端程式碼,但邏輯驗證和為用戶體驗设计仍然需要人類
  • 後端API更重要:API成為AI和系統之間的bridge,設計良好的API能大幅降低AI使用門檻
  • DevOps需要新工具:能夠監控、debug AI生成程式碼的runtime behaviour
agentic AI對軟體開發角色轉變的預測 從2024年到2028年,企業軟體中agentic AI的採用率將從<1%飆升至33%。同時,開發者的工作重心將從編程轉向架構設計和業務邏輯。AI代理負責實現細節,人類負責定義目標和約束。 agentic AI採用率預測 (企業軟體) 2024 <1% 2025 ~5% 2026 ~12% 2028 (預測) 33% 資料來源:Gartner 2024

我個人的判斷是:這個預測可能還偏保守。如果我們看一下GitHub Copilot的使用者增長曲線 – 從早期2024到早期2025年增長了400% – 那麼agentic AI的普及可能會比Gartner的預測還更快。關鍵變數在於:API標準化程度、企业对AI tool的信任度、以及監管框架的成熟度。

常見問題 (FAQ)

AI編碼代理會取代人類開發者嗎?

不會完全取代,而是重新定義角色。AI代理將處理重複性、模式化的編碼任務,而開發者將轉向更高層次的架構設計、業務邏輯、系統整合和人機交互設計。就像自動計算機沒有取代數學家,而是讓他們能解決更複雜的問題一樣。未來開發者的競爭力將體現在”提示工程”、”API經濟學”和”系統思考”能力上。

使用AI編碼代理的安全性如何保證?

這是目前最大的挑戰之一。AI生成的程式碼可能包含training data中的已知漏洞,也可能因為對API的理解不完整而產生邏輯錯誤。最佳實踐是:建立严格的程式碼審查流程,使用自動化安全掃描工具,並對AI生成的程式碼進行額外的unit test coverage。企業還應該建立AI編碼政策,規定哪些任務可以完全委託給AI,哪些需要human-in-the-loop。

哪些開發工作最適合交給AI代理?

當前的AI代理在以下場景表現最佳:1)創建標準化的API整合片段(如stripe webhook handling);2)將UI設計稿轉換為前端程式碼;3)撰寫CRUD操作的後端端點;4)生成數據模型和遷移腳本;5)編寫unit tests。在需要deep domain knowledge、跨領域整合或創新設計的場景中,AI仍有局限。

市場上哪些AI編碼工具最值得關注?

根據2024-2025年的生態系統,主要參與者包括:GitHub Copilot(最成熟,2000萬使用者)、Cursor(專為AI編碼設計的IDE)、Windsurf(新興player)、OpenAI的Codex cli tools、Anthropic的Claude Code。還有針對API整合的專門工具如APIDNA。選擇時需考慮:組織現有技術棧、所需支援的程式語言、以及是否需要私有模型部署。

總結與行動呼籲

AI編碼代理代表的不是一次工具升級,而是整個軟體開發範式的轉變。從”手動編程”到”AI輔助編程”,再到”AI自主編程”,我們正快速接近後者。市場數據告訴我們,這個轉變不僅是可能的,而且正在加速發生。

作為開發者,與其擔失業,不如思考如何駕馭這股力量。掌握prompt engineering、理解AI的能力邊界、學習API設計最佳實踐,這些將成為2026年開發者的必備技能。作為企業,現在就開始制定AI編程策略、建立相應的治理框架、選擇合適的工具棧,將在即將到来的 agentic era 中獲得決定性優勢。

如果你想深入了解如何在你的團隊中導入AI編碼工具,或者需要幫助評估不同方案的ROI,歡迎聯絡我們。siuleeboss.com 擁有豐富的全端開發和AI整合經驗,能協助你從規劃到部署,平滑過渡到AI原生開發工作流。

立即諮詢 – 讓AI為你工作

參考資料

Share this content: